During the 2020-2021 academic year, Citadel Military College of South Carolina handed out 12 bachelor's degrees in foreign languages & linguistics. This is a decrease of 33% over the previous year when 18 degrees were handed out.

The Citadel Foreign Languages & Linguistics Bachelor’s Program

Of the 12 students who earned a bachelor's degree in Foreign Languages & Linguistics from The Citadel in 2020-2021, 83% were men and 17% were women.

The majority of bachelor's degree recipients in this major at The Citadel are white.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 75% of students fell into this category.
